One of the greatest components of Jazz is the art of collaboration. Since our start, the Jazz Loft has been fortunate to partner with numerous organizations in our community on a variety of projects and events. Just as in Jazz the result of these collaborations has been one of growth, quality and a cross pollination of patrons and ideas. In the spirit of Jazz and sharing the spotlight we'd like to use this opportunity to take the focus off of us and to introduce you to these wonderful groups which you absolutely should know about. The Jazz Loft is a 501c3 tax exempt non-profit organization (EIN #47-2447200)

whose mission is dedicated to, through the art of collaboration,

the preservation, education and performance of the American born art form of JAZZ.
